Peneda Geres National Park, Senhora da Peneda Sanctuary
Portugal

Shrine built during the 18th and 19th centuries on a former chapel dedicated to Nª Srª das Neves. It was opened in 1857, when its staircase was still being finalized. It follows the scheme of the hill-sacral of Veresa, in Italy. The Way of the Cross begins at the Church's terreiro, with 7 hexagonal chapels on the right side, showing scenes from Jesus' childhood. At the end of the descent we arrive at the porch square, centered on a column topped by the Archangel São Gabriel. Going back up we have on the right side, 13 smaller chapels, containing images related to the end of Christ's life. The legend of the miracle of Nossa Senhora das snows, dates back to August 5, 1220; when among the rocks a shepherdess pastured some goats, the Lady appeared to him, which they say in the form of a white dove flying around her, and sends - telling the inhabitants of his place in Gavieira to build a chapel there.
